Output ea5a24df90bc272b65b62d2ee03debc2a79a4cf670bd2b8a967e15c4e1762fe5:0

value
24021534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c94baaf46ceaf93a127322be60ea8a508ca01a5 OP_EQUAL
address
35kjpsaWAV7JwFmQNraK8KLWVzsKBeut2v
transaction
ea5a24df90bc272b65b62d2ee03debc2a79a4cf670bd2b8a967e15c4e1762fe5
confirmations
246238
spent
true